The centerpiece of the reveal is the DBX707, a flagship SUV that translates Aston Martin’s racing soul into everyday performance. It is a loud statement in the high performance SUV segment, pairing upmarket luxury with track bred capability. Its 707 horsepower is why it bears the name, delivering an acceleration profile that blurs the line between sportscar and utility vehicle. The sprint from standstill to sixty miles per hour comes in a mere 3.3 seconds, underlining the model’s commitment to swift, exhilarating acceleration while maintaining everyday practicality.
Market performance and pricing place the DBX707 in a premium league, with a price tag around 250,000 euros.
